Balancing Power and Fuel Sources in Off-Grid Cabins
Relying entirely on a solar battery bank to power resistance-based electric cooking appliances is one of the fastest ways to drain an off-grid power system. Generating heat electrically requires immense energy, which can easily deplete a modest lithium or lead-acid battery bank in a single evening. A resilient off-grid kitchen utilizes a diversified fuel strategy, mixing propane or butane for instant heat, biomass for seasonal warmth, and solar or low-draw DC power for slow cooking.
By diversifying fuel sources, cabin owners preserve their precious battery capacity for critical loads like refrigeration, water pumps, and lighting. Propane remains the gold standard for high-BTU cooking due to its high energy density and stable shelf life, while dry firewood offers excellent dual-purpose utility for winter heating and baking. Deciding on the right balance depends heavily on your local climate, seasonal sunshine, and how easily you can transport heavy fuel tanks to your cabin site.
Managing Indoor Air Quality and Kitchen Ventilation
Tight insulation is excellent for keeping an off-grid cabin warm, but it also traps combustion byproducts, moisture, and cooking grease inside a small footprint. Standard gas cooktops release carbon monoxide, nitrogen dioxide, and copious amounts of water vapor into the air during combustion. Without a dedicated ventilation strategy, this moisture quickly condenses on cold windows and walls, inviting mold, mildew, and structural rot over time.
Active ventilation is non-negotiable when cooking with open flames in tight, alternative structures. Installing a high-efficiency 12V range hood vented directly to the outdoors helps pull moisture and pollutants out of the living space without placing a heavy load on the solar array. For seasonal cabins without active vent fans, strategic window placement to facilitate cross-breezes and the use of carbon monoxide detectors are essential safety measures.
Propane Cooktop – Camp Chef Explorer Double Burner
- Fuel Type: Liquid Propane - Heat Output: 30,000 BTUs per burner (60,000 BTUs total) - Dimensions: 34" x 14" x 29" (with legs attached) - Burners: Two cast-aluminum burners Boiling large pots of water, canning garden preserves, or searing cast iron steaks requires a level of heat output that standard indoor RV stoves simply cannot provide. The outdoor-grade Camp Chef Explorer Double Burner brings commercial-level cooking power to an off-grid cabin setup. By shifting heavy-duty frying and high-moisture boiling to this high-output cooktop, you keep heat, grease, and condensation out of your primary living space.
This rugged steel stove features detachable legs, allowing it to transition seamlessly from a freestanding porch cooker to a low-profile countertop unit inside a well-ventilated cookhouse. The 30,000 BTU cast-aluminum burners provide massive heat distribution that easily handles oversized pots and heavy griddles. Its simple, mechanical design lacks electronic ignition components that fail over time, relying instead on manual lighting for ultimate long-term reliability.
Because this burner is designed primarily for outdoor use, it lacks an automatic gas shut-off safety valve if the flame blows out, requiring constant supervision when operated in semi-enclosed spaces. The high BTU output also means it consumes propane quickly, necessitating a connection to a bulk 20-pound propane cylinder rather than small, green disposable canisters. Additionally, its utilitarian aesthetic may require a custom countertop recess if integrated into a finished cabin kitchen.
This high-power stove is ideal for off-grid homesteaders who process their own food, boil large batches of water, or cook outdoors on a covered cabin porch. It is not the right choice for tight, unventilated tiny cabins where counter space is at a premium and cooking is limited to simple, single-pot meals.
Solar Oven – GoSun Sport Portable Solar Cooker
GOSUN Fusion Solar Oven and Cooker | Hybrid Electric Grill | Portable & High Capacity | Indoor or Outdoor Solar Cooker | American Oven Camping Cookware | Survival Gear Powered by Sun or Electricit...- Cooking Technology: Evacuated glass tube solar thermal - Maximum Temperature: 550°F (290°C) - Capacity: 40 oz (approx. 3 lbs of food) - Weight: 7 lbs 11 oz Baking bread or roasting vegetables without consuming precious wood, gas, or electricity is the ultimate off-grid efficiency hack. The GoSun Sport Portable Solar Cooker harnesses direct sunlight to cook meals using highly efficient, evacuated glass tube technology. It serves as an excellent secondary oven during sunny summer days, allowing you to prepare hot meals without heating up the interior of your cabin.
The secret to this cooker lies in its double-walled vacuum tube, which acts as a near-perfect insulator, capturing up to 80% of reflected sunlight and converting it into heat. Even in sub-freezing temperatures or windy conditions, the internal chamber quickly climbs to baking temperatures as long as the sun is shining. The fold-out parabolic reflectors focus light onto the tube, making it incredibly fast compared to traditional box-style solar ovens.
The primary limitation of this cooker is its cylindrical shape, which limits food prep to long, narrow portions like hot dogs, quick breads, fajita strips, or rolled pastries. There is also a distinct learning curve to managing internal moisture, as the sealed tube traps steam, which can make baked goods soggy if not vented periodically. Cleanup requires using the included custom-shaped cleaning tool, as standard kitchen sponges cannot reach the bottom of the narrow glass chamber.
This solar cooker is perfect for off-grid dwellers looking to slash their fuel consumption during the spring and summer months, particularly in sunny, high-altitude regions. It is not suitable for large families requiring high-volume meals, nor is it a dependable primary cooking appliance in perpetually overcast climates.
Wood Cookstove – Guide Gear Outdoor Wood Stove
- Material: Galvanized steel body with cast iron door - Firebox Dimensions: 11.5" W x 16.75" D x 10.75" H - Total Height with Pipe: 7.75 feet - Fuel: Seasoned firewood, kindling, or biomass For cabins located in cold climates with access to standing timber, a wood-burning cookstove offers the ultimate self-reliance by combining space heating with a hot cooking surface. The Guide Gear Outdoor Wood Stove provides a compact, budget-friendly focal point for a rustic cabin kitchen. It utilizes local, free biomass to boil kettles, simmer stews, and keep food warm throughout the winter months.
Built with a galvanized steel body and a heavy cast iron door, this stove handles high temperatures while radiating steady heat into the surrounding room. The flat top surface acts as a versatile direct-contact hotplate, accommodating cast iron skillets and steel kettles alike. It includes a multi-section flue pipe that safely vents smoke out through a wall or ceiling kit, keeping the indoor air clean and smoke-free.
Because this stove is built with lightweight materials to remain portable, it does not hold heat as long as a massive, traditional cast iron wood stove, requiring frequent refueling during extended cooking sessions. Proper clearance to combustibles and a dedicated non-combustible hearth pad are mandatory for indoor installations to prevent fire hazards. Managing temperature on a wood surface is an active process that requires sliding pots closer to or further from the direct firebox center.
This stove is best suited for rustic, small-scale off-grid cabins where winter heating and cooking can be consolidated into a single chore. It is not recommended for warm-weather climates where running a wood fire inside a cabin would make the living space unbearably hot.
12V Portable Oven – RoadPro 12-Volt Portable Stove
- Input Voltage: 12 Volts DC - Current Draw: 12 Amps (approx. 144 Watts) - Internal Temperature: Up to 300°F (149°C) - Plug Type: Heavy-duty cigarette lighter plug When your solar batteries are fully charged and the sun is shining, utilizing excess DC power directly from your battery bank is highly efficient. The RoadPro 12-Volt Portable Stove bypasses the energy losses associated with running an AC inverter by plugging directly into a standard 12V port. Often called the “lunchbox oven,” this compact device works like a low-draw slow cooker for warming up pre-cooked meals or baking simple foil-packet dishes.
Operating at a steady 12-amp draw, this oven is gentle on deep-cycle battery banks, making it a viable option even on moderately cloudy days. Its insulated construction keeps the exterior cool to the touch while the interior heating element warms food up to 300°F. The compact footprint fits neatly on small countertops or storage shelves, making it a favorite for van conversions and tiny cabins.
This oven is designed for slow cooking and warming, meaning it will not sear meat, boil water quickly, or bake crusty loaves of bread. To keep cleanup manageable, users must use disposable aluminum loaf pans or line the interior with heavy-duty foil, as food cooked directly in the non-removable inner tub is incredibly difficult to clean. Additionally, the standard plastic latch on the lid can be fragile under daily use and should be handled with care.
This 12V stove is a fantastic addition for solo cabin dwellers or couples who want a hands-off, low-energy way to heat stews, casseroles, or leftovers using direct solar power. It is not suitable for those looking to cook raw meats quickly or feed a larger group of people.
Thermal Cooker – Saratoga Jacks 7L Thermal Cooker
Tayama Stainless Steel Thermal Cooker,Black,7 Qt.,TXM-70CFZR- Capacity: 7.0 Liters (inner pots: one large, one small) - Insulation: Double-walled vacuum sealed outer container - Materials: 18/10 Stainless steel pots and outer container - Power Requirement: Zero electric draw (retained heat cooking) Cooking a slow-simmered meal traditionally requires hours of active fuel consumption, which can quickly deplete a propane tank or wood pile. The Saratoga Jacks 7L Thermal Cooker solves this problem by using advanced vacuum insulation to cook food using its own retained heat. It works like an unpowered crockpot, allowing you to bring a soup or roast to a boil on your stove for ten minutes, then shut off the fuel completely and let the pot finish the job over several hours.
The inner stainless steel pots nest inside a double-walled vacuum chamber that prevents heat from escaping, keeping the contents at safe cooking temperatures (above 140°F) for up to eight hours. This process preserves the moisture, nutrients, and flavors of stews, curries, and grains without any risk of burning or boiling dry. It is an incredibly safe cooking method that can be left completely unattended while you work outside or explore the woods.
To achieve successful results, the inner cooking pot must be at least 80% full to retain enough thermal mass to continue cooking efficiently. If you attempt to cook a small portion in the large pot, the temperature will drop too quickly, stalling the cooking process and creating a food safety hazard. There is also a slight learning curve, as vegetables take longer to soften in a thermal cooker compared to a pressurized or direct-heat environment.
This cooker is an essential tool for off-grid cabins where conserving cooking fuel is a high priority, especially for families who love slow-cooked meals, broths, and stews. It is not suitable for dry cooking methods like roasting, baking, or frying, which require high, dry heat.
Cast Iron Griddle – Lodge Reversible Grill/Griddle
- Material: Pre-seasoned cast iron - Dimensions: 20" x 10.44" x 0.81" - Weight: 13.5 lbs - Cooking Surfaces: Smooth griddle on one side, ribbed grill on the reverse Space constraints in off-grid kitchens demand multi-functional cookware that can handle a wide variety of meals without cluttering cabinets. The Lodge Reversible Grill/Griddle bridges the gap between different heat sources, fitting perfectly over two burners of a camp stove, a wood stove cooktop, or directly over an outdoor campfire. Its massive thermal mass ensures even heat distribution, which is crucial when cooking on camp stoves that tend to develop hot spots.
Constructed from durable, pre-seasoned cast iron, this double-sided griddle is practically indestructible and improves with every use. The smooth griddle side is perfect for breakfast classics like eggs, pancakes, and bacon, while the ribbed side grills meats and vegetables beautifully while channeling fat away. Its slim profile makes it easy to slide into a narrow cupboard or store flat on top of a dormant wood stove.
The primary trade-off of this robust piece of cookware is its 13.5-pound weight, which can make maneuvering and cleaning it in a small sink quite a chore. It requires a dedicated maintenance routine, including drying it thoroughly after washing and applying a thin coat of oil to prevent rust in damp cabin environments. It also takes several minutes to preheat fully, requiring patience before throwing food onto the cooking surface.
This reversible griddle is a must-have for cabin owners who cook for groups and want to maximize the cooking area of their compact double-burner stoves. It is not ideal for those who prefer lightweight, low-maintenance non-stick cookware or those with minimal physical strength for handling heavy kitchen gear.
Butane Stove – Iwatani 35FW Portable Butane Stove
- Heat Output: 15,000 BTUs - Fuel Type: 8oz Butane canister - Safety Features: Magnetic locking system, pressure-sensing shut-off - Burner Material: Solid brass For quick morning coffees, solo weekend trips, or simple stir-fries, setting up a large propane stove is often overkill. The Iwatani 35FW Portable Butane Stove delivers a clean, high-intensity flame in an ultra-portable tabletop format. It is highly valued in alternative living spaces for its precise flame control, making it excellent for delicate simmering as well as high-heat searing.
Equipped with a solid brass burner producing 15,000 BTUs, this compact stove boils water faster than many household kitchen ranges. It features a built-in double windshield that protects the flame from drafts, which is a common frustration when cooking near open cabin windows. The magnetic canister installation system is foolproof, ensuring the butane can is perfectly aligned before the stove can be ignited.
Butane fuel canisters perform poorly in cold weather, as the liquid fuel struggles to vaporize when temperatures drop below freezing, making this stove less reliable in unheated winter cabins. Additionally, the 8-ounce aerosol-style canisters are single-use, creating waste and representing a higher ongoing fuel cost compared to bulk propane. The stove must also be placed on a level surface, as its lightweight body can tip if used with oversized, heavy cast iron pans.
This stove is an excellent fit for weekend cabin vacationers, van lifers, or as a reliable backup emergency burner when primary systems fail. It is not recommended as a primary daily cooker for cold-climate cabins or families who cook large-volume meals.
Propane Oven – Camp Chef Outdoor Camp Oven
- Oven Power: 3,000 BTUs (up to 400°F) - Cooktop Power: Two 7,500 BTU burners - Dimensions: 12.5" L x 21" W x 18" H - Fuel Source: 1lb propane canister or bulk cylinder (with adapter) Living off the grid does not mean you have to give up fresh chocolate chip cookies, baked casseroles, or roasted meats. The Camp Chef Outdoor Camp Oven pack a dual-burner cooktop and a fully functional, insulated oven into a single, compact footprint. This unit brings the comforts of a standard residential range to an off-grid cabin without demanding any electrical infrastructure.
The oven chamber easily fits a 9″ x 13″ baking pan on its adjustable wire racks, utilizing a 3,000 BTU burner to reach temperatures up to 400°F. The heavy-duty steel construction features a porcelain-enclosed cooktop surface that is exceptionally easy to wipe clean after splatters. Matchless ignition on all burners ensures quick, hassle-free startup without scrambling to find a lighter.
Because the oven walls are thin to keep the unit portable, it can lose heat quickly in drafty or cold environments, requiring slightly longer baking times. The built-in thermometer on the glass door is notoriously inaccurate, so buying a cheap, standalone metal oven thermometer to hang on the inner rack is highly recommended. It also radiates a significant amount of heat from its back and sides, requiring safe clearances from cabin walls or combustible materials.
This propane oven is perfect for off-grid families, homesteaders, and enthusiastic bakers who want a traditional kitchen cooking experience in a remote setting. It is not recommended for tiny cabins where counter depth is less than 15 inches, or for those who strictly cook single-pot stovetop meals.
How to Calculate Electric Cooking Power Requirements
Before plugging any electric appliance into an off-grid solar system, you must run the math to ensure your battery bank and inverter can handle the load. To calculate the power consumption of any cooking device, you must understand the relationship between Watts, Amps, and Volts. The fundamental formula to remember is:
$$text{Watts} = text{Amps} times text{Volts}$$
For example, if you want to run a small 120V AC electric hot plate rated at 1,500 Watts, your inverter must be capable of delivering at least 1,500 continuous watts (preferably 2,000 watts to account for surge and efficiency losses).
To calculate the impact on your battery bank, you need to look at Watt-hours (Wh), which measure power consumption over time:
$$text{Watt-hours} = text{Watts} times text{Hours of Use}$$
If you run that 1,500-watt hot plate for 20 minutes (0.33 hours) to cook a meal, the energy consumed is:
$$1500 text{ W} times 0.33 text{ h} = 500 text{ Wh}$$
On a standard 12V lithium (LiFePO4) battery bank, which has a nominal voltage of 12.8V, this equates to:
$$frac{500 text{ Wh}}{12.8 text{ V}} approx 39 text{ Amp-hours (Ah)}$$
While a 100Ah lithium battery can technically handle this draw, it will deplete nearly 40% of its total capacity just to cook one quick meal. In contrast, running a 12V DC slow cooker drawing 144 Watts (12 Amps at 12V) for 3 hours consumes:
$$144 text{ W} times 3 text{ h} = 432 text{ Wh}$$
While the total energy consumed is similar, the lower, continuous amp draw of the 12V slow cooker is much gentler on the battery cells and prevents voltage sag, especially on lead-acid battery banks.
Always design your solar array and battery storage to accommodate your peak cooking times, keeping in mind that cooking dinner usually occurs after the sun has set and your solar panels have stopped producing power for the day.

Setting Up a Functional Off-Grid Kitchen Workspace
Designing a highly functional kitchen in a limited space requires prioritizing ergonomics, safety, and smart storage solutions. The golden rule of small-space kitchen layouts is the “work triangle”—the distance between your food prep area, your cooktop, and your sink or wash station should be kept as short as possible. In a compact cabin, this often translates to a linear or L-shaped countertop where multi-functional surfaces are essential.
[ Prep Area / Cutting Board ] <---> [ Cooktop / Stove ] <---> [ Wash Station / Sink ] Safety is paramount when working with open flames and high-heat appliances in a wood-framed or canvas cabin. Maintain a minimum of 30 inches of vertical clearance between your stove burners and any overhanging shelves or cabinets. Line the adjacent wall space with non-combustible materials, such as stainless steel sheeting or ceramic tile backsplashes, to protect wood walls from heat damage and grease fires.
Fuel storage requires a dedicated, well-ventilated strategy to prevent hazardous gas build-ups inside your living space. Heavy propane tanks should ideally be stored outside the cabin in a shaded, ventilated locker, with a low-pressure gas line plumbed through the wall directly to your stove. For portable butane or small propane canisters, keep them stored upright in a cool, low cabinet away from direct sunlight, heating ducts, or any potential spark sources.
Finally, maximize your vertical space by hanging frequently used cast iron pans and utensils on heavy-duty wall hooks or magnetic strips. This frees up valuable drawer and cabinet space for dry food storage and nesting cookware sets. By planning your kitchen layout around your chosen cooking methods, you ensure that preparing meals off the grid remains a rewarding, stress-free part of your daily routine.
